P202 Three-Dimensional Magnetotelluric Modeling Including Surface Topography ABSTRACT 1 This paper presents a numerical algorithm to compute magnetotelluric responses to three-dimensional earth topography. The geometric flexibility offered by finite-element methods (FEM) makes them an attractive candidate for modeling complex geology. We formulate FEM using a single vector shape function at each edge. The edge FEM guarantees the continuity of the tangential electric field conserving the continuity of a magnetic flux. The modeling algorithm is verified by comparison with other numerical solutions and agreement with those is excellent for COMMEMI 3D-2 and ridge models.
